ISTANBUL, June 2 (Bernama-Anadolu) -- A magnitude 6.2 earthquake struck off the coast of southern Italy late Monday, according to the United States Geological Survey (USGS), Anadolu Ajansi (AA) reported.
The quake, recorded at a depth of 247 kilometres (km), hit 38 km away from Cosenza in the Calabria region.
There were no immediate reports of casualties or significant damage following the tremor.
